๐ง๐ธ Deadman's Cay, Bahamas
Deadman's Cay Airport (LGI) is a vital domestic aviation gateway located in the central region of Long Island, Bahamas. Serving as the primary entry point for the island's central and southern districts, including the capital of Clarence Town, the airport currently operates from a single, compact terminal building that manages both arrivals and departures. The facility is known for its high efficiency, with the entire process from tarmac landing to terminal exit typically taking less than 15 minutes. The terminal infrastructure is currently undergoing a significant $10 million modernization project (2025โ2027), which includes the construction of a new international terminal building. This upcoming facility will be equipped with dedicated customs and immigration areas to support direct international flight operations. Inside the existing terminal, amenities are basic and include a general waiting hall, essential check-in counters, and a small snack bar providing refreshments and light snacks. There are currently no professional lounges or large-scale retail shops on-site, though the upcoming expansion aims to broaden these offerings. Flight operations at LGI are dominated by Bahamasair and Southern Air Charter, with frequent daily connections to the capital, Nassau (NAS). The airport's location is strategically positioned about 15 to 20 minutes from major natural attractions such as Dean's Blue Hole. Ground transportation is conveniently arranged via local taxi services available upon flight arrival. Travelers are advised to confirm their flight status in advance, as the airport's single 3,999-foot runway is also being extended to 6,500 feet to accommodate larger jet aircraft in the near future.
